Job description

Department Overview

This position provides technical support to pharmacists through preparation of unit doses, computer order entry, and coordination of patient care. Home infusion technicians working this shift are responsible for ensuring accountability and accuracy of standard operations procedures in home infusion pharmacy. Position works under direct supervision of a Pharmacist who is responsible for the safe and proper distribution of medication to home infusion patients

Function/Duties of Position
  • Coordinate refill processing and deliveries to ensure consistent medication and equipment supply for Home Infusion patients.
  • Assist pharmacist through performance of computer order entry of outpatientorders and filling unit dose medication orders.
  • Assist in inventory management by ensuring current Pharmacy inventory inline with expected need based on upcoming referrals and refill schedule.
  • Coordinate patient care by answering telephone, filing, medication profileupdate and maintenance
  • Assist Pharmacist in obtaining necessary documentation including laboratoryresults, chart notes, etc.
  • Tracking of deliveries en route to ensure patients receive medication and supplies in a timely manner.
  • Perform other technician duties as assigned.
Required Qualifications
  • High School Diploma, active State of Oregon Pharmacy Technician License AND
  • 1 year of pharmacy work experience, or equivalent additional education; AND
  • Certification from the national Pharmacy Technician Certification Board or National Healthcareer Association. Certification must be maintained.
  • Must possess computer keyboarding skills.
Job Related Knowledge, Skills and Abilities (Competencies)
  • Ability to read and understand medical-related terms.
  • Ability to perform basic pharmaceutical mathematics calculations.
  • Excellent organizational skills
  • Knowledge of commonly used computer programs including Microsoft Office Word, Excel, and Outlook.
  • Ability to establish priorities in workflow.
  • Excellent interpersonal communication skills.
  • Ability to work under supervision of diverse Pharmacists.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Formal pharmacy technician training program
  • Home Infusion Pharmacy experience
  • Medical and scientific nomenclature
Additional Details

Possible exposure to hazardous chemicals and noise. Flexibility in scheduling of shift times. Accountability for accuracy associated with performance of the duties to this position.
